Kwara govt. unveils Lotus bank branch in Ilorin
The Kwara State Government has unveiled a branch of Lotus bank in Ilorin, the state capital.
ROYAL NEWS reports that it also advocated economic diversification with increased support for entrepreneurs, SMEs and private institutions that create jobs and give back to society.
The State Governor, Mallam AbdulRahman AbdulRazaq made this appeal on Wednesday. He described the decision to locate the branch in Ilorin as quite strategic.
Represented by his Deputy, Mr. Kayode Alabi, the governor said that entrepreneurs must be treated as catalysts for social and economic development.
“This is so because Kwara is peaceful and our people are very hospitable.
“Furthermore, the strategic location of our state, the investment we have made to maintain peace and harmony, as well as our efforts to get critical infrastructure up and running, make Kwara the next investment haven in the country.
“In addition to reviving core facilities across the state, we are making bold investments in landmark projects like the Ilorin International Conference Center, the Dolby Studio-equipped Visual Arts Center, the Innovation Hub garment factory and access roads that would reduce travel time, among others. he said.
He expressed his gratitude to th3 bank for locating its first North Central branch in Ilorin.
The bank’s managing director and chief executive officer, Hajia Kafilat Araoye, said that Ilorin’s election is an expression of the desire to identify with the aspirations of both the government and the people of the state.
He assured that the bank is positioned to support the real economy, especially small and medium-sized companies.
Lotus Bank is an indigenous interest-free bank deeply rooted in ethical banking and committed to ethical investing and ethical prosperity.
